About the role
- Serve as a trusted advisor and business partner to all levels of Kong’s EMEA sales team, from VP to Account Executive
- Support our AMER and APAC sales team as needed
- Lead complex cross-border commercial transactions with sophisticated counterparties located across EMEA
- Review, draft, and negotiate a wide variety of other commercial agreements
- Help ensure compliance with a variety of laws and regulations impacting our enterprise software and SaaS offerings, including intellectual property, privacy, security, compliance and government contracting
- Partner with Finance, Sales Ops and Deal Ops to support the end-to-end contract negotiation and close process
- Advise internal teams on legal matters and provide general commercial legal advice, as well as providing training and enablement to our growing Go to Market organization
- Assist in building out AI tools and processes to assist with our growth and scale
- And any additional challenges and tasks to help support Kong’s growth
Requirements
- Law degree, and member in good standing in England and Wales (or if France, CAPA and registration with local bar association)
- Experience with UK or US headquartered companies, and strong English technical drafting skills
- Minimum 4-6 years of experience practicing law both with a law firm and in-house (preferably with late-stage private and/or early-stage public technology companies)
- Demonstrated experience in negotiating and closing complex software and SaaS contracts with large, sophisticated customers
- Great judgment and bedside manner with customers, and an ability to build and maintain strong professional relationships within the company, with customers, and others
- Working knowledge of intellectual property, AI, data governance, EMEA regulation and privacy matters
- High professional and personal standards, and a commitment to inclusiveness
- Attention to detail and an ability to view legal issues within the context of business objectives
- A passion for team work, collaboration and customer success - at Kong we win together
